Then take the entire sub tree from the left side and add it to the parent and the side on which deleteNode exist, see step 1 and example.
This nodes we are called direct descendants child nodes of node "7", and node "7" their parent.
What are different kind of traversals? Implementation See how binary search tree is represented inside the computer.
Much like Windows quick launch. You can have the program also add popup reminders. For instance if the user enters myimage. Often we call it as BST, is a type of Binary tree which has a special property.
Internal conflict prevented the Javanese from forming effective alliances against the Dutch. Indonesian National Awakening Indonesian nationalism first took hold in Java in the early 20th century, and the struggle to secure the country's independence following World War II was centered in Java.
Great for a web based service where the user uploads the file and the program returns a PDF of the file. We will implement a tree dynamically. Add syntax highlighting and other features. This can be through CVS or other file formats.
The eastern Javanese kingdoms of KediriSinghasari and Majapahit were mainly dependent on rice agriculture, yet also pursued trade within the Indonesian archipelago, and with China and India.
Node to be deleted has two childrens. Binary Tree consist of Nodes Nodes are nothing but objects of a class and each node has data and a link to the left node and right node. It may require the use of your own private network and a second computer to test with.
Subsequently, you will also learn how to search a node in binary search tree. Power pellets allow Pac man to eat the ghosts for a limited time. In this tutorial, I will teach you how to implement a binary search tree in Java, which you can use to solve any binary search tree or binary tree based coding problems.
Keep in mind that a few of these projects could have been classified in more than one topic. The leaves have degree zero. I have also created four basic functions, as shown below:Description: Deadlock describes a situation where two or more threads are blocked forever, waiting for each other.
Deadlocks can occur in Java when the synchronized keyword causes the executing thread to block while waiting to get the lock, associated with the specified object. Java lies between Sumatra to the west and Bali to the east.
Borneo lies to the north and Christmas Island is to the south. It is the world's 13th largest kitaharayukio-arioso.com is surrounded by the Java Sea to the north, Sunda Strait to the west, the Indian Ocean to the south and Bali Strait and Madura Strait in the east.
Java is almost entirely of volcanic origin; it contains thirty-eight mountains. Binary trees are used to implement binary search trees and binary heaps, finding applications in efficient searching and sorting algorithms. Here is the source code of the Java program to implement Binary Tree.
The Java program is successfully compiled and run on a. Binary trees are used to implement binary search trees and binary heaps, finding applications in efficient searching and sorting algorithms.
Here is the source code of the Java program to implement Binary Tree. The Java program is successfully compiled and run on a Windows system. The program output is also shown below. In computing, an opcode (abbreviated from operation code, also known as instruction syllable, instruction parcel or opstring) is the portion of a machine language instruction that specifies the operation to be performed.
Beside the opcode itself, most instructions also specify the data they will process, in the form of kitaharayukio-arioso.com addition to opcodes used in the instruction set architectures. Creating a binary search tree. Ask Question. NOT a Binary Search Tree.
The implementation violates a requirement of a Binary Search Tree: it will add duplicate elements. Let's expose this bug by adding a unit test: Binary Search Tree in Java. 5. Binary Search tree deletion optimization. 5. .Download